Thomas Noorkah - PeerSpot reviewer
Director of Enterprise Financial Systems at City of Columbus
Greatly improved our efficiency with its integrated time and attendance module
Dayforce has given us near to real-time access to time sheets and clockings since it has an integrated time and attendance module. Within six minutes of someone clocking in, we can see them on the timesheets. Dayforce has enabled us to smooth out our payroll system so not everything is happening at the end of the payroll cycle. We can see the impacts during the week and make it a lot more manageable. It's also been helpful for benefits administration with employees being able to file life and work events online. They can access their pay stubs, request leave, change their address, update their direct deposit details, and other things. We've become much more efficient, and much less paper driven.
Eslam Abo Elnaga - PeerSpot reviewer
Senior people and systems analyst at B_labs & Mylo
Has improved HR process efficiency through intuitive workflows and responsive support
There is something that could be improved in Workday, specifically in the time tracking module. While I am not working on Workday now, I was a regional HRIS working for Egypt, Malta, India, and China. I mention these countries to relate to high population countries and companies. In our company, we use assigned work schedules for our teams. Because we work with the time tracking module, we need to assign shifts. In the manufacturing industry, we might need to change shifts every day or week. Manufacturing teams are huge, approximately 50 to 200 people in one team. If this team has one leader, the leader needs to assign a work schedule for each person individually. While there is mass upload functionality where we can load shifts for all people or specific groups, we need to select multiple people and assign them to a schedule from the interface itself. I have requested this functionality many times. When extracting business processes awaiting actions report, I can select different processes in one box, hit okay, and the report comes up. However, the same functionality does not work for work schedule assigning. If implemented, it would help many people in companies with high populations and big teams.

"By and large, Workday is expensive. It is based on the headcount. I'd probably rate it a three or four out of five in terms of pricing. It'd be like buying a Mercedes or a high-end car. It's expensive, but there's a specific value that you're getting with additional features and things of that nature. Using that metaphor, Workday probably tends to be more of a luxury. There are others like ADP that can do your payroll, your time off, and other things, but they don't do it as well."
